Suzuki Uf Problems — What Goes Wrong?

The most common reasons a Suzuki Uf fails its MOT, ranked by how often they occur. Check for these problems before you buy.

Stop lamp does not illuminate immediately a brake applies 28
Brake lever has inadequate reserve travel 24
Headlamp aim too high 23
Exhaust is leaking and excessively noisey 21
Brake pad(s) less than 1.5 mm thick 16
Steering headbearing has excessive free play 14
Roller brake test The less effective brake control does not achieve an efficiency of 25%. 12
Registration plate deteriorated 12
Roller brake test indicates a binding brake 10
Direction indicator insecure 10

Suzuki Uf MOT Data by Registration Year

Full breakdown of pass rate and mileage for each year. Use this to compare the Suzuki Uf year you're looking at.

Year Tests Pass Rate Low Mi. Typical Mi. High Mi.
2002 146 76.7% 9,074 14,101 19,541
2001 494 76.5% 7,339 11,900 17,906
2000 231 75.8% 6,846 12,868 20,141

Should you buy a used Suzuki Uf?

The Suzuki Uf has an overall MOT pass rate of 75.9% across 930 real MOT tests — comfortably above the UK average, which puts it among the more reliable models on UK roads.

The most common problems on the Suzuki Uf are stop lamp does not illuminate immediately a brake applies (28 recorded failures), brake lever has inadequate reserve travel (24), and headlamp aim too high (23). These are the faults most likely to cause an MOT failure on this model, so check for them carefully on any test drive or pre-purchase inspection. Many are wear-and-tear items that can be budgeted for, but a car that's already failing on multiple fronts may signal neglected maintenance.

A typical Suzuki Uf owner drives around 1,034 miles per year. If the car you're looking at is significantly above this, expect more wear on suspension, brakes and tyres. If it's well below, the vehicle may have been sitting unused — check for perished rubber, corroded discs and stale fluids.

In terms of longevity, most Suzuki Uf models stay on UK roads for around 26 years — a strong showing that suggests solid build quality and readily available parts.
